Fix std::chrono/date conflict for mac builds with C++20 (#22138)

### Description
Fix usage of c++ std::chrono::operator<< in mac builds for wider range
of xcode/targets.

@ -58,15 +58,42 @@ namespace logging {
using Timestamp = std::chrono::time_point<std::chrono::system_clock>;
// TODO: When other compilers support std::chrono::operator<<, update this.
// TODO: Check support for other compilers' version before enable C++20 for other compilers.
// Xcode added support for C++20's std::chrono::operator<< in SDK version 14.4.
#if __cplusplus >= 202002L && __MAC_OS_X_VERSION_MAX_ALLOWED >= 140400L
// C++20 has operator<< in std::chrono for Timestamp type but mac builds need additional checks
// to ensure usage is valid.
// TODO: As we enable C++20 on other platforms we may need similar checks.
// define a temporary value to determine whether to use the std::chrono or date implementation.
#define ORT_USE_CXX20_STD_CHRONO __cplusplus >= 202002L
// Apply constraints for mac builds
#if __APPLE__
#include <TargetConditionals.h>
// Catalyst check must be first as it has both TARGET_OS_MACCATALYST and TARGET_OS_MAC set
#if TARGET_OS_MACCATALYST
// maccatalyst requires version 16.3
#if (defined(__IPHONE_OS_VERSION_MIN_REQUIRED) && __IPHONE_OS_VERSION_MIN_REQUIRED < 160300)
#undef ORT_USE_CXX20_STD_CHRONO
#endif
#elif TARGET_OS_MAC
// Xcode added support for C++20's std::chrono::operator<< in SDK version 14.4,
// but the target macOS version must also be >= 13.3 for it to be used.
#if (defined(__MAC_OS_X_VERSION_MAX_ALLOWED) && __MAC_OS_X_VERSION_MAX_ALLOWED < 140400) || \
(defined(__MAC_OS_X_VERSION_MIN_REQUIRED) && __MAC_OS_X_VERSION_MIN_REQUIRED < 130300)
#undef ORT_USE_CXX20_STD_CHRONO
#endif
#endif
#endif // __APPLE__
#if ORT_USE_CXX20_STD_CHRONO
namespace timestamp_ns = std::chrono;
#else
namespace timestamp_ns = ::date;
#endif
#undef ORT_USE_CXX20_STD_CHRONO
